All eyes are on the Mau Sadar assembly seat of Uttar Pradesh. In this seat, the son of imprisoned Bahubali Mukhtar Ansari, Abbas Ansari is in the fray. Abbas is contesting the elections on a Subhasp ticket under the SP alliance.

Counting of votes has begun for 40 seats in Goa. Goa went to the polls in a single phase on February 14, with 301 candidates contesting for 40 Goa seats.
